Matthew 18:15
463 votes

โ€œ"If your brother sins against you, go, show him his fault between you and him alone. If he listens to you, you have gained back your brother.โ€

Matthew 18:16
402 votes

โ€œBut if he doesn't listen, take one or two more with you, that at the mouth of two or three witnesses every word may be established.โ€

Matthew 18:17
393 votes

โ€œIf he refuses to listen to them, tell it to the assembly. If he refuses to hear the assembly also, let him be to you as a Gentile or a tax collector.โ€
